Studies on the System La(ClO4)3-(Glycme(Gly)-H2O(at 25℃)and Crystal Structure of Complex La(Gly)3(ClO4)3·2H2O in the System

Abstract: The title system was studied,its equilibrium diagram was constructed by solubilities.There were two complexes La(Gly)3(ClO4)3·2H2O(I) and La(Gly)4(ClO4)3(II) occurring in the system.The incongruent complexes (I) was synthsized,its crystal structure was determined by X-ray diffraction,the structure of (I) consists of [La2(Gly)6(H2O)4]6+ cation and perchlotate ions.The crystal is triclinic with space group of P1 The unit cell parameters are as follows:a=1.0693(3) nm,b=1.25956(3) nm,c=0.8762 nm,a=82.83(3)°,β=67.25 (3)° γ=71.50(2)°,forming a distorted tricapped trigonal prism.
